Battery electric vehicle sales were up 3% to nearly 240,000 which is about 1.4% of the total US car market, up from 1.3% in 2018. Sales of EV vehicles rose by 19.2% to 29,486 in the fourth quarter of 2017, while overall sales in 2017 rose by 25.9% to 104,195. Sales of PHEV vehicles rose by 10.7% to 24,525 in the fourth quarter of 2017, while overall sales in 2017 rose by 31.7% to 85,111. US sales 2017-Q1 Alternative Power segment https://carsalesbase.com/us-sales-2017-q1-alternative-power-segment/ https://carsalesbase.com/us-sales-2017-q1-alternative-power-segment/#respond Tue, 25 Apr 2017 12:40:37 +0000 http://carsalesbase.com/?p=45328 Sales of Alternative Power cars in the United States increased a hopeful 47.2% in the first quarter of 2017 to 41,132 units, or 1% of the total US market. This is a combination of a 39.4% growth for EVs to 21,379 sales and a 56.7% growth for PHEVs to 19,753 sales. Poll: how well will the Hyundai Ioniq Hybrid do in the US? https://carsalesbase.com/poll-well-will-hyundai-ioniq-hybrid-us/ https://carsalesbase.com/poll-well-will-hyundai-ioniq-hybrid-us/#comments Wed, 15 Feb 2017 16:13:15 +0000 http://carsalesbase.com/?p=44389 Yesterday Hyundai announced that the Ioniq Hybrid will cost around $23,000 when it goes on sale in the US, which makes it some $2,000 cheaper than its main competitor, Toyota Prius. In addition, the Hyundai can claim to be considerably more efficient than the Toyota, at least on paper, promising 58 mpg combined to the latter’s 52 mpg.
